Circuit protection devices such as circuit breakers, fuses, and surge protectors are essential components in electrical systems to safeguard against overloads and short circuits. In Iran, the circuit protection market is driven by infrastructure development, industrial growth, and increasing awareness about electrical safety standards.
In Iran Circuit Protection market, the rapid expansion of the electronics and electrical sectors is the primary driver. Circuit protection devices, such as circuit breakers and surge protectors, are essential components in electrical systems to safeguard against overloads and short circuits. With the increasing adoption of electronic devices and infrastructure development projects, the demand for circuit protection solutions is on the rise.
In Iran circuit protection market, challenges revolve around ensuring product reliability and compliance with safety standards amidst rapid technological advancements. Moreover, fluctuations in the electrical and electronics industry and counterfeit products pose risks to market players.
Iran has introduced measures to support the circuit protection market, recognizing its importance in safeguarding electrical infrastructure against damage and ensuring reliable power distribution. Government policies focus on standards compliance, investment incentives for technology upgrades, and promoting domestic manufacturing to meet the growing demand for circuit protection devices in various sectors such as construction, automotive, and electronics.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
